Entry-Level Veterinary Technologist and Technician Salary in Brownsville, TX: $23,632 (2026)
Quick Answer:New veterinary technologists and technicians entering the Brownsville, TX job market in 2026 can expect a starting salary around $23,632 (BLS 10th-percentile benchmark for SOC 29-2056, projected from 2025 OEWS data). Stripping out Brownsville's local price level (BEA RPP 86.0 — 14% below national), a first-year paycheck buys what $27,487 would in average-cost America. Most reach the city median ($40,185) within a few years of clinical practice.

Salary Trajectory for Veterinary Technologists and Technicians in Brownsville (2019–2027)
2019–2025: actual BLS OEWS data for this metro area. 2026+: CAGR 5.50% projection.
| Year | Annual Salary | Status |
|---|---|---|
| 2019 | $19,450 | Actual |
| 2020 | $17,620 | Actual |
| 2021 | $22,590 | Actual |
| 2022 | $22,640 | Actual |
| 2023 | $20,800 | Actual |
| 2024 | $21,640 | Actual |
| 2025 | $22,400 | Actual |
| 2026(current) | $23,632 | Estimated |
| 2027 | $24,932 | Projected |
Entry-level veterinary technologist and technician compensation (10th percentile) in Brownsville, TX grew 15.2% over 7 years based on actual BLS metropolitan area surveys, rising from $19,450 in 2019 to $22,400 in 2025. By 2027, starting salaries are projected to reach $24,932. New graduates entering the Brownsville job market can expect continued year-over-year gains.

Starting Your veterinary technology Career in Brownsville
Employers in Brownsville that frequently hire new veterinary technologist and technician graduates include general practice clinics, which provide essential hands-on experience in everyday operations. Corporate chains like VCA and BluePearl are also known for offering structured mentorship programs along with potential sign-on bonuses, making them appealing options for fresh graduates. While specialty hospitals may require 1-2 years of experience, attaining credentials such as an Associate's or bachelor's degree from an AVMA CVTEA-accredited program, passing the VTNE national exam, and obtaining state certification can enhance starting pay. Particularly, earning a VTS specialty credential can place candidates on a trajectory toward top salaries of $30-$45+/hr. As the Texas market continues to evolve, those new to the profession can expect reasonable salary growth in their first three years, contingent on gaining experience and advancing their credentials.
